Millwright Machine Repair information

What is a millwright machine repair technician?

Millwright machine repair technicians are skilled tradespeople who install, maintain, troubleshoot, and repair industrial machinery and mechanical equipment in factories, power plants, and other facilities. They work with a wide range of machines such as conveyors, pumps, turbines, and manufacturing equipment. Their responsibilities often include reading blueprints, aligning and assembling parts, and ensuring machinery operates efficiently and safely. Millwrights play a crucial role in minimizing downtime and maintaining productivity in industrial settings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a millwright machine repair technician?

To thrive as a Millwright Machine Repair Technician, you need strong mechanical aptitude, proficiency in blueprint reading, and a background in industrial maintenance—often supported by an apprenticeship or technical certification. Familiarity with precision tools, welding equipment, hydraulic systems, and computerized maintenance management systems (CMMS) is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ective teamwork are essential soft skills for this role. These skills ensure safe, efficient machinery operation, minimize downtime, and contribute to overall plant productivity.

What are some typical challenges a millwright machine repair technician faces when troubleshooting equipment on the shop floor?

Millwright Machine Repair technicians frequently encounter challenges such as diagnosing complex mechanical failures under time constraints and working with outdated or incomplete machinery documentation. They often need to adapt to a fast-paced environment where production downtime can add pressure to resolve issues quickly and safely. Additionally, collaborating with operators and engineers is essential to understand recurring problems and implement effective, long-term solutions. Staying current with evolving technologies and safety protocols is also key to overcoming daily challenges in this role.

Is a millwright in demand?

Millwrights are in demand due to their specialized skills in installing, maintaining, and repairing industrial machinery across manufacturing, energy, and construction sectors. The job often requires technical training, certifications, and familiarity with tools and blueprints, and employment prospects are generally strong in regions with industrial activity.

Is a millwright machine repair a hard job?

Millwright machine repair is a physically demanding job that requires technical skills, problem-solving ability, and knowledge of machinery and tools. It often involves working in confined or elevated spaces and may require working irregular hours or on-call shifts, but with proper training and experience, it can be manageable for those with a strong work ethic.

Daily Job Duties - What You'll Do
Safety is the most important part of all jobs within Nucor; therefore, candidates must be able to demonstrate the ability to initiate, lead, and uphold safety policies, practices, procedures, and housekeeping standards at all times.
  • Follow all company and OSHA safety procedures - attend safety meetings and look out for yourself and your teammates
  • Maintain industrial machinery and equipment using hoists, lift trucks, and hand and power tools
  • Move, assemble, install, and dismantle machinery as required
  • Read and interpret schematic diagrams, blueprints, and sketches to plan and execute repairs
  • Change bearings, motors, gearboxes, conveyor belts, sprockets, and drive chains
  • Replace hydraulic hoses and perform minor welding and fabrication work
  • Operate forklift, manlift, and crane to support maintenance tasks
  • Work with the millwright team on preventative maintenance, scheduled repair projects, and daily production support
  • Troubleshoot mechanical problems and lead or assist with unscheduled repairs as they come up
  • Perform daily equipment inspections and report defects or needed repairs to your supervisor
  • Keep the yard and work areas clean and safe - sweeping, shoveling, and general clean-up as needed
  • Communicate over radio with teammates and cross-train in other positions as needed

No two shifts are the same - you'll be solving real mechanical problems on industrial equipment every day. 2-5 years of millwright or industrial maintenance experience required.

Nucor Corporation is an American producer of steel and related products based in Charlotte, North Carolina. It is the largest steel producer in the United States, the largest "mini-mill" steelmaker (i.e. it uses electric arc furnaces to melt scrap steel as opposed to blast furnaces to melt iron), and the biggest recycler of scrap in North America. As of 2021, Nucor was the 15th-largest steel producer in the world.
